Bronner Bros. Hosts First Show In New Orleans

Last weekend, BOSSIP’s Sr. Content Director Janeé Bolden traveled to New Orleans for Bronner Bros. first Spring show held in the Crescent City. For years Bronner Bros has held the bi-annual show in Atlanta, but this year thousands of exhibitors and attendees had Louisiana’s Ernest N. Morial Convention Center teeming with activity.

The weekend kicked off Friday with a special VIP welcome reception that brought the Mardi Gras spirit to the show with plenty of feathered and beaded decor. The parades continued marching in Saturday morning, when attendees were treated to a second line that came complete with brass band, stilt walkers and costumed beauties.

Onlookers had plenty of time to get into the revelry before heading into exhibition hall to stop by the hundreds of booths where everything from hair products to custom salon smocks and makeup and lashes were being sold by the many merchants in attendance. We made a stop by the Bronner Bros. booth where a live demonstration showcased the family owned brand’s Tropical Roots line. In the meantime, the Champion of Weaves competition offered up some midday entertainment to show goers. Exhibition Hall can get pretty intense too so it was great that Saturday night Marlon Wayans was brought in for a special comedy show for Bronner Bros. attendees.

Sunday’s Beauty Over Brunch panel was a major attraction, with celebs like Niecy Nash in the audience to learn gems from an esteemed lineup of experts including celebrity makeup artist Mimi Johnson, Jesseca Dupart, CEO of Kaleidoscope Hair Products, Maya Smith, Founder & CEO of The Doux, Peakmill, Sheila Bronner, celebrity hairstylist Ashanti Lation, BFirmPR publicist Erica Dias and our very own Sr. Content Director Janeé Bolden.

Brunch was followed by the Fantasy Competition, one of the biggest attractions at each and every Bronner Bros. show. We won’t spoil it for you by telling you the winner, but just know that if you make it to a Bronner show — this is the competition you can’t miss. Classes and exhibitions continued into Monday as well. With over 100 classes ranging in topic from credit repair, to social media, marketing, barbering, coloring, cutting and weaving, we’re not able to list the full offering but classes like For The LOVE of Locs, Banking Six Figures in Men’s Non-Surgical hair Replacement, Blowout Fortune, Re-Grow Edges In 2 Weeks, Let’s Make A Wig Sewing Machine Edition, Frontal Frenzy and Manweaving 101 were just a few of the courses to catch our eye.

If you missed it, you may want to start preparing now for the show’s return to Atlanta August 17-19. The spirit of black entrepreneurship is truly alive and thriving at each and every Bronner Bros. show.
